Darrell Ivan Kinder 1944 ~ 2022 Our dear husband and dad, Darrell Ivan Kinder, passed away peacefully on Friday, February 11, 2022. Darrell was born in Salt Lake City on November 7, 1944, to Eddie and Irene Hayden Kinder. He graduated in 1963 from South High School and then joined the Army. He...
